In message <20141203083444.GD13944 at server.rulingia.com>, Peter Jeremy writes:
>It's a Super Talent FEM16GF13M - which describes itself as a SSD and has
>a PATA interface. That trial was ~3 years ago and so probably on 8.x.
A lot of scammers realized that if they put a CF card inside a big
box they could charge twice the price.
In my horror collectoin I have "Transcend" 32GB which when opened
has a noname CF card glued to a small adapter-PCB.
Later they put a PATA-SATA bridge on the adapter-PCB.
